Potential in flexible city-fringe premises

- — Article supplied by Bayleys

A standalone building in Auckland’s city fringe has been placed on the market.

The Newton property comprises a 403sq m two-storey office and showroom/warehouse on 279sq m of freehold land zoned Business–Mixed Use under the Auckland Unitary Plan.

Sitting on the corner of busy Newton Rd at the intersecti­on with France St, the property has an additional height overlay of 32.5m and currently has parking for four vehicles as well as a cart dock.

The land and building at 94 Newton Rd is being marketed for sale by deadline private treaty through Bayleys Auckland, with offers closing on August 24 unless sold prior.

Salespeopl­e Alan Haydock and Damien Bullick said the property represente­d a rare opportunit­y to purchase in a tightly held precinct and would appeal to owner-occupiers, investors or developers.

The ground floor features a 60sq m workshop accessed via the cart dock or internally, along with an 86sq m showroom/office fronting Newton Rd. Two office areas measuring a combined 257sq m are accessed via an internal stairwell. These spaces benefit from good natural light and extensive glazing throughout.

The property is solely tenanted by The Environmen­tal Collective, which supplies air and water testing and monitoring equipment and services. In occupation since 2014, it is now on a short-term lease generating annual income of $75,000 plus GST.

“The current lease arrangemen­t with the tenant, provides maximum flexibilit­y for any new owner to either invest, occupy, or further develop the property. Add-value investors can modernise and refurbish this already attractive commercial premises,” Bullick said.

“Alternativ­ely, owner/occupiers looking for a high-profile and well located home for their business can tailor this building to suit their needs.”

Haydock said one of the property’s most desirable attributes was its strategic CBD-fringe location.
